Origins and Terminology The term chelation is derived from the Greek word chl, which translates to claw. This metaphorical descriptor aptly visualizes the primary action of this therapy: substances, known as chelating agents, are introduced into the body where they grasp or bind to specific toxins, especially heavy metals, and prepare them for removal

For example, in one letter the following was flagged as offending language, despite not naming the branded products: Doctors frequently recommend Compounded Tirzepatide or Compounded Semaglutide, both of which are GLP-1 agonists with the same active ingredient as the brand name medications. In another letter, the only offending language was: Clinically proven weight loss treatments. The FDA said this language implies that [the sellers] products are the same as an FDA-approved product when they are not. Whats Next
